I didn’t update anything. I think Supervisor updated itself and changed the add-on/app container names. I also think it restarted my HA (or HA crashed; I noticed an unexpected restart but I was too lazy to investigate).

~ # docker ps -a --format="table {{.Names}}\t{{.Image}}\t{{.Status}}" | grep app_
app_3e533915_asterisk         ghcr.io/tech7fox/asterisk-hass-addon:6.2.0                 Up 20 hours (healthy)
app_17069798_rtl433           ghcr.io/pbkhrv/rtl_433-hass-addons-rtl_433-amd64:0.7.0     Up 20 hours
app_core_configurator         homeassistant/amd64-addon-configurator:6.1.0               Up 20 hours (healthy)
app_fc57b866_lms              ghcr.io/pssc/ha-app-lms:9.1.1.0                            Up 20 hours
app_2ad9b828_ebusd            ghcr.io/lukasgrebe/ha-addon-ebusd-amd64:23.2.5             Up 20 hours (healthy)
app_a0d7b954_ssh              ghcr.io/hassio-addons/ssh:24.0.1                           Up 20 hours
app_5c53de3b_esphome          ghcr.io/esphome/esphome-hassio:2025.12.4                   Up 20 hours
app_a0d7b954_nut              ghcr.io/hassio-addons/nut:0.18.0                           Up 20 hours
app_a889bffc_go2rtc           alexxit/go2rtc:1.9.14                                      Up 20 hours
app_core_mosquitto            homeassistant/amd64-addon-mosquitto:7.1.0                  Up 20 hours
app_core_mariadb              homeassistant/amd64-addon-mariadb:3.0.1                    Up 20 hours
app_0010936c_mariadb-backup   0010936c/amd64-addon-mariadb-backup:2.2                    Exited (0) 24 hours ago
app_core_letsencrypt          cc16a753b622                                               Exited (0) 5 weeks ago
app_77c0fc0d_mqtt-explorer    smeagolworms4/mqtt-explorer:browser-1.0.1                  Exited (143) 8 weeks ago

Previously each name started with addon_
